Output 72523d9031379018cdd18718edef441faa9f3b817f24139323e7a1b915576fc6:4

value
100000
script pubkey
OP_0 OP_PUSHBYTES_20 dc380cceccb9977925f1bcf394e160881c00b0b9
address
tb1qmsuqenkvhxthjf03hneefctq3qwqpv9e98r7pj
transaction
72523d9031379018cdd18718edef441faa9f3b817f24139323e7a1b915576fc6